Transaction 50275d178f5f8dd568747994ff8e3a1dc060f704b419f53c57b332aab4472daa
1 Input
1 Output
-
50275d178f5f8dd568747994ff8e3a1dc060f704b419f53c57b332aab4472daa:0
- value
- 6521759
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ec677d68bf1f7f7faf54df12d693de2bec574890 OP_EQUAL
- address
- 3PF1NREWFJeMmtkbrAM8F4T344kGoVtz6B